On 24 Sep 1998 04:21:16 GMT, Phil wrote:
>Can pca be used to share a modem connected on one computer on a LAN
>in order to dial out to an ISP?
>
>If so, how? If not, do you know of any compatible product?
pcANYWHERE32 does not provide the ability to share a modem. If
pcANYWHERE32 is waiting on the modem that you want to use for the
Internet, most likely you will not be able to dial out on it, but will
instead have to cancel the host waiting first.
If you need to share a modem with pcANYWHERE32 and also for Internet
connections, you will need to purchase a third party 32-bit modem
sharing software, such as Novell NetWare Win2NCS or Shiva LanModem. I
recommend contacting a local software vendor for more information on
these products.
